Mexico, Too!?!

What a day to start off the 2013 CONCACAF Gold Cup!

Canada loses to an overseas region of France, with a population of only roughly 400000 inhabitants, and now Mexico loses to Panama, a team they're usually expected to defeat.

After Mexico tied the score, in first-half injury time, probably most people thought the match was getting back to normal.

But bad defending by Mexico 3 minutes after the break led to another Panamanian goal, scored by the same player: Gabriel Torres.

And that was all.

I knew Mexico had problems getting the wins, due to their 5 draws out of 6 matches played, in the CONCACAF World Cup qualifiers, but this is a loss. It must be shocking for a lot of people, myself included. (Could there be a big shift of power in CONCACAF? Even Costa Rica is looking more dangerous than Mexico now.)
